How much do union flooring j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for union flooring in the United States is $22.58,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.27 and $25.00 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a union flooring worker?

Union flooring workers are skilled tradespeople who install, repair, and finish various types of flooring, such as carpet, tile, wood, and vinyl, while being members of a labor union. Being in a union means they are protected by collective bargaining agreements, which often provide better wages, benefits, and working conditions compared to non-union workers. They receive specialized training and must adhere to industry standards and safety regulations. Union flooring workers typically work on commercial, industrial, and residential construction projects, ensuring high-quality workmanship.

What is a union flooring job?

Union flooring jobs refer to positions with flooring companies that require employees to join a union. Union membership is usually limited to the installers; sales representatives, administrative staff, and management are typically not part of the union. As a union flooring installer, your job duties include removing old flooring, preparing the subfloor to ensure it is flat and ready for adhesives, and installing the new flooring. You may also repair or replace small patches of floor. With new construction projects, you create necessary supports or add subflooring when necessary. A union flooring professional can specialize in one type of flooring, such as wood floor or tile, or you can work with different kinds of materials and equipment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a union flooring installer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Union Flooring Installer, you need strong skills in measuring, cutting, and installing various flooring materials, often supported by a high school diploma and completion of an apprenticeship program. Familiarity with tools such as floor sanders, adhesives, and moisture meters, as well as relevant safety certifications, is typically required. Attention to detail, physical stamina, teamwork, and effective communication are crucial soft skills in this role. These skills ensure high-quality installations, adherence to safety standards, and successful collaboration on construction projects.

What are some common challenges faced by union flooring professionals on job sites, and how can they be addressed?

Union flooring professionals often encounter challenges such as working with tight deadlines, adapting to various flooring materials, and coordinating with other trades on busy job sites. To address these, it's important to have strong communication skills, stay updated on the latest installation techniques, and follow safety protocols rigorously. Being part of a union also means you'll have access to ongoing training and support, which can help you navigate complex projects and advance your career.

What is the difference between Union Flooring vs Non-Union Flooring?

AspectUnion FlooringNon-Union Flooring
CredentialsUnion membership, certifications often requiredTypically no union membership, certifications vary
Work EnvironmentStandard union job sites, regulated hoursVaries, often more flexible or independent
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in large construction projects, commercial jobsFreelance, small contractors, residential projects
Search & Comparison IntentYesNo

Union Flooring involves workers who are members of a union, often with standardized wages, benefits, and work conditions. Non-Union Flooring workers operate independently or for non-union companies, with more flexibility but fewer benefits. The choice depends on project requirements, job stability, and personal preferences.
